| 0:38.9 | Ephesion 6.4. In our current series here on Brightheart on being human, we're talking through |
| 0:44.8 | four aspects of life where a man or a woman can grow and improve and become more fruitful as a result. |
| 0:51.1 | We've talked about the physical, talked about the spiritual, and now we're talking |
| 0:54.9 | about the social before we'll wrap up with the vocational. Last week, as we continued working |
| 1:00.1 | through that third aspect of human life, social life, we talked about those relationships |
| 1:04.4 | in your life that aren't just friendships, like relationships with your boss, your father, your |
| 1:10.2 | mother, your pastors, and more. |
| 1:12.4 | Today we'll be zeroing in on one more of those kinds of relationships, your relationship to |
| 1:17.5 | your children. Your children are not your friends. They are souls to be shaped under your authority. |
| 1:24.1 | The question at hand for this episode, given this, is simply, how can we help them learn to navigate social life with skill and with joy? |
| 1:33.0 | Or to put it even more simply, how can we help our kids not turn out to be huge and awkward dorks? |
| 1:39.0 | Now, we can laugh at that question, but this actually is one of our most important duties as parents. |
| 1:45.4 | So join us in this episode of Brightheart, and here's to making our kids and as sharp arrows to send out into the |
| 1:49.8 | world, not Dullards, who don't know what to do with themselves once they leave our roofs. |
